#b1328f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b1328f is composed of 69.4% red, 19.6%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 71.8% magenta, 19.2%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 316.1 degrees, a saturation of 55.9% and a lightness of 44.5%. #b1328f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ff64ff with #63001f.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

#b1328f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b1328f has RGB values of R:177, G:50, B:143 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.72, Y:0.19,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11612815.
